Figure 4. Long-range enhancers control the expression of MYC in T-ALL. During T-cell development and in the context of T-ALL, NOTCH1 activates MYC expression via interaction of the NMe long-range enhancer with regulatory elements in the MYC promoter. In some T-ALL cell lines, sustained NOTCH1 inhibition with GSIs selects a persistent population in which MYC is reactivated independently of NOTCH via recruitment of a further distal group of enhancers normally active in the myeloid compartment (acute myeloid leukemia or AML enhancer cluster).
